WebJul 21, 2024 · The solution to both problems is to simply make the thing a 1D array of (width * height) size, assuring contiguous memory and removing the pointer to pointer syntax. You can then access elements by simply arithmetic: (y * width) + x. Wrap the whole thing in some neat accessor functions and you're set.
